How they compare

Nigeria currently reports -69.12 billion against -71.00 billion in Mozambique, a difference of 1.88 billion.

The two have swapped places 3 times across 20 shared years of data; in 2005 it was Mozambique ahead.

Mozambique ranks 145th and Nigeria ranks 142nd of 171 countries.

Across the 3 decades both report, Mozambique averaged higher in 2 and Nigeria in 1.

Head to head by decade

Decade Mozambique Nigeria Difference Ahead
2000s -9.82 billion -383.69 million 9.43 billion Nigeria
2010s -34.41 billion -61.93 billion 27.52 billion Mozambique
2020s -66.51 billion -83.21 billion 16.70 billion Mozambique

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
